Classroom Attire
Leotard, tights and ballet slippers are the required uniform for the classroom.
We ask that students arrive and depart from DAI wearing a skirt or pants over their leotard and tights.
This is a matter of etiquette and demonstrates respect for the art of dance.
Hair
In all levels hair must be pulled back and pinned securely away from the dancer's face and neck - preferably in a bun (if hair is to short, it must be worn up and off the face). Hanging or loose hair interferes with a dancer's ability to hold his/her head properly during specific exercises. Students in Ballet III/IV and V serve as appropriate examples.
Parents, please help prepare your child for dance class by properly securing your dancers hair for class or send the necessary pins or barrette with your child on class day.
Attire for Female Students
Required class leotard, pink tights and pink ballet slippers are required for female students. The tights should be a cotton/lycra blend and have a matte (not shiny) finish. Footed tights are preferred and cut-off tights are not permitted in any level. Performance tights for Ballet V are Danskin Professional mesh tights with seams.
Dance skirts are not allowed as regular classroom attire except for Adult Ballet and Cecchetti Primary I exam attire.
Attire for Male Students
Required attire for male students is a white T-shirt, black tights or dance pants and black ballet slippers.

Class Room Etiquette
Be prompt to class
Any student who arrives in class more than 10 minutes
after the class has started will be asked to observe that class.
Be dressed properly for class.
Hair must be properly secured away from face and neck.
Leotards, tights and ballet slippers are the only acceptable attire.
Watches, necklaces and bracelets must be removed before entering the classroom
(small earrings are acceptable).
Be warmed up and ready to dance when class begins
Ballet III and higher
Be attentive and respectful in class
Leave gum, food and drink outside the classroom
Water bottles are acceptable
Use restroom before entering class
Show respect for classroom equipment
Classroom equipment includes barres, mirrors and any props and costumes
